Jawoyn - Fred Hollows Foundation Nutrition Program

The Role of Partnerships: The Fred Hollows Foundation responded to a request from the Jawoyn community of the Northern Territory to tackle a major underlying cause of poor health - the lack of nutritious food. The result is a multi-faceted nutrition project that empowers local people to gain long-term improvements in nutrition by working in genuine partnership with the community.

Aspects of the project include:

  • Appointing a community-based nutritionist (a first in the Northern Territory).
  • Supporting a Women’s Centre initiative to provide breakfasts and lunch for school children.
  • Supporting the Sunrise Health Service by brokering partnerships with corporate and philanthropic foundations to secure funding for specific, urgently-needed health programs.
  • Securing an experienced manager seconded from Woolworths to mentor, train and advise community store management committees, local managers and staff.
  • Providing a culturally-appropriate financial literacy program.
  • Supporting a literacy program providing resources for pre-school programs.
